Databricks Connect

Databricks Connect allows you to connect popular IDEs such as Visual Studio Code, PyCharm, IntelliJ IDEA, notebook servers, and other custom applications to Databricks clusters.

Databricks Connect is a client library for the Databricks Runtime. It allows you to write code using Spark APIs and run them remotely on a Databricks cluster instead of in the local Spark session.
